Property Line Clearing in Salt Lake City, UT
Property line clearing services involve removing trees, shrubs, and other vegetation along property boundaries to establish clear, defined borders. This process is often requested for projects such as fencing installation, landscaping improvements, or property boundary adjustments. Homeowners typically seek this service to prevent overgrowth from encroaching on neighboring properties, to enhance privacy, or to prepare the land for construction or development. Before requesting property line clearing, property owners should review property boundary maps or surveys to understand the exact limits of their lot and consider any local regulations or restrictions related to vegetation removal.
The scope of property line clearing can vary depending on individual project needs, from small-scale trimming to extensive tree removal. Property owners should clarify what types of vegetation are to be removed, whether stumps will be ground or left in place, and if any debris removal or disposal is included. It is also helpful to understand the potential impact on existing landscaping and to confirm if permits are required for larger clearing projects. Having a clear understanding of the property boundaries and desired outcomes can help ensure the project aligns with personal goals and local regulations.

Property Line Clearing Questions
What is property line clearing? Property line clearing involves removing trees, shrubs, and other vegetation along the boundaries of a property to define and maintain clear boundaries.
Why should property lines be cleared? Clearing property lines helps prevent disputes, improves curb appeal, and creates more usable outdoor space.
What types of projects are common for property line clearing? Typical projects include preparing for fencing, landscaping, or development, as well as removing overgrown vegetation along property boundaries.
What should property owners consider before clearing property lines? It's important to identify property boundaries accurately and check for any existing restrictions or utility lines before starting clearing work.
